Chemistry Check For Single Parents
If you feel a spark, that’s a great place to start. For single parents, chemistry also needs to fit with parenting responsibilities, household rhythm, and long-term goals. Use these practical checkpoints to see whether attraction can become a sustainable match.
Shared values and parenting philosophy
Talk early about core values that shape how you raise kids: priorities around discipline, education, screen time, extended family involvement, and religion or culture if relevant. Instead of debating every detail on the first date, ask open questions like:
- "What matters most to you when it comes to parenting?"
- "How do you handle disagreements about rules or schedules?"
Listen for compatibility in approach rather than identical answers—similar goals with flexible tactics often work best.
Lifestyle fit and daily logistics
Practical compatibility can make or break a relationship. Discuss routines, work schedules, child pickup/drop-off, and how free time is used. Helpful questions include:
- "What does a typical weekday look like for you?"
- "How do you balance work, kids, and alone time?"
Be honest about nonnegotiables (shift work, travel, shared custody schedules) so neither person is surprised later.
Relationship goals and timing
Single parents may be at different stages emotionally. Clarify whether you’re exploring casual dating, looking for a long-term partner, or open to blending families someday. Try:
- "What are you hoping to get from dating right now?"
- "How do you see a partner fitting into your family life in the next year or two?"
Respect that goals can change; check in periodically rather than assuming they’re fixed.
Communication style and conflict
Healthy communication matters more when kids are involved. Share how you prefer to handle stress and conflict, and ask about your match’s style. Useful prompts:
- "How do you like to resolve misunderstandings?"
- "What kind of support do you appreciate on tough days?"
Agree on boundaries for arguments (timing, tone, privacy) so conflicts don’t spill over into family life.
Boundaries, safety, and introductions
Decide together when and how to introduce a new partner to your children. Discuss safety, pace, and what each person needs to feel comfortable. Consider questions like:
- "When would you feel ready to meet my child/children?"
- "What boundaries do you want about phone access, discipline, or parenting input?"
Mutual respect for these boundaries builds trust and reduces stress for everyone involved.
Thoughtful questions to try on dates
- "What’s one nonnegotiable in your current life?"
- "How do you recharge when parenting feels overwhelming?"
- "What role does family time play for you on weekends?"
- "How would you want us to share responsibilities if we became serious?"
Follow up on short answers to understand motivations and real-world habits, not just ideals.
Final practical tip
Balance empathy with clarity: single-parent dating requires flexibility, but clear expectations save time and hurt. Check in early and often about priorities, and use small real-life situations (a drop-off, a weekend visit) to test compatibility before making bigger commitments. Icebreaker Toolkit: Simple Openers That Actually Start Conversations
Feeling stuck about how to start a conversation is normal. Use a few reliable patterns you can tweak based on someone’s profile so your first message feels personal, low-pressure, and easy to reply to.
Profile-based hooks
- Notice one small, specific detail and ask about it: “I see you backpacked through Europe — which city surprised you most?”
- Pick something unusual or recent from their photos or bio: “That mural behind you is awesome — where is it?”
- Turn a hobby into a light opening: “You bake sourdough? I’m impressed — what’s your go-to starter name?”
Adaptable opener patterns
- Observation + question: “You mentioned running—do you prefer trails or pavement?”
- Playful choice: “Tacos or sushi for a midnight snack — which do I owe you for a first meetup?”
- Micro-challenge: “I need a new book. Recommend one that changed the way you think?”
- Shared interest callback: “I see you like indie films. Which recent one would you actually rewatch?”
Keep it low-pressure
- Avoid heavy or overly personal questions right away. Save deeper topics for later messages.
- Don’t use generic compliments like “nice smile” alone—pair them with something concrete: “Great smile — your hiking photo makes that look earned. Favorite trail?”
- Short and specific beats long and vague. One clear question gives an easy way to reply.
How to sound human, not copy-paste
- Use the match’s name or username once to make it personal, then move on.
- Reference something unique from their profile so the opener feels tailor-made.
- If you reuse a pattern, tweak the wording and detail so it doesn’t read like a template.
When a conversation starts to stall
- Offer a light follow-up that invites a choice: “No worries if you’re busy — coffee or tea when you have a minute?”
- Try a quick fun pivot: “Quick game—two truths and a lie, you go first.”
- End with an easy exit to avoid pressure: “If you’re not feeling this, no hard feelings—just thought I’d say hi.”
Use these patterns as a starting point and keep messages short, curious, and kind. Small touches make a big difference: specificity, a single clear question, and a tone that matches the vibe of the other person’s profile will get you farther than a line that could be sent to anyone.
